Buhari unveils new naira notes Wednesday

President Muhammadu Buhari will unveil the newly redesigned N200, N500, and N1,000 notes on Wednesday.

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) Governor Godwin Emefiele stated this at the end of the last Monetary Policy Committee (MPC) meeting in Abuja.

He said Buhari will unveil the new notes by 10 am in the Council Chambers during the Federal Executive Council (FEC) meeting.

Emefiele did not give any reason for bringing forward the unveiling of the new notes from December 15, 2022.

The CBN Governor however said the January 31, 2023 date when the old notes will cease to be legal tender remains unchanged.

For the third consecutive time in 2022, Emefiele announced another interest rate hike to 16.5 percent while retaining other parameters.

The reason for increasing interest rate, he said, is because the previous decision of the CBN to tackle inflation has started yielding positive results with the difference between each inflation figures trending downwards.

According to him: “We feel comforted that the rate of increase in inflation is moderating gradually in Nigeria, for instance between June and July the rate of month on month inflation was 1.82 percent between July and August the rate of month on month inflation was 1.7 percent, between the month of August and September the month on month rate of inflation was 1.3 percent and between September and October the month on month rate of inflation was 1.2 percent”.
